MSHA Seeks Info on Proximity Detection Systems for Underground Mines

Wednesday, February 10th

MSHA has requested information regarding whether the use of proximity detection systems would reduce the risk of accidents where mobile equipment pins, crushes, or strikes miners in underground mines and, if so, how. MSHA is also requesting information to determine if the Agency should consider regulatory action and, if so, what type of regulatory action would be appropriate. Comments are due April 2, 2010. http://edocket.access.gpo.gov/2010/2010-1999.htm
